https://xnxx-tv.net/

Что такое SQL и как с ним оперировать

0 Comments

Что такое SQL и как с ним оперировать

SQL составляет собой инструмент организованных запросов для администрирования информацией в реляционных базах данных. Язык обеспечивает возможность создавать таблицы, добавлять записи, менять информацию и убирать ненужную данные. SQL используют девелоперы, аналитики, администраторы баз данных и тестировщики.

Язык функционирует через инструкции, которые посылаются системе управления базами данных. Операторы записываются текстом по определённым принципам синтаксиса. Система получает команду, обрабатывает запрос и выдаёт итог.

Деятельность с SQL начинается с изучения ключевых команд для отбора и модификации информации. Новички изучают команды SELECT, INSERT, UPDATE и DELETE. Опыт работы с admiral x помогает укрепить навыки и уяснить логику составления команд.

SQL характеризуется описательным способом к программированию. Пользователь определяет нужный итог, а система самостоятельно устанавливает метод выполнения действия. Подобный способ упрощает формирование инструкций для новичков специалистов.

Для чего нужен SQL

SQL используется для хранения и анализа упорядоченной информации в коммерческих и бесплатных инициативах. Язык предоставляет быстрый доступ к миллионам строк и даёт возможность производить статистические операции над данными.

Интернет-магазины задействуют SQL для управления перечнями изделий, обработки покупок и контроля запасов. Банковские системы сохраняют сведения о заказчиках, транзакциях и балансах в реляционных базах. Социальные сети используют инструмент для работы с профилями участников и материалами.

Аналитики admiral x casino получают информацию из баз для формирования отчётов и определения зависимостей. SQL даёт возможность консолидировать показатели, рассчитывать средние параметры и классифицировать информацию по признакам. Маркетологи оценивают активность заказчиков с посредством инструкций к базам данных.

Девелоперы разрабатывают приложения, которые работают с базами через SQL. Интернет-сервисы отправляют инструкции для получения данных и отображения материала. Мобильные программы обновляют сведения с серверами.

Как устроены базы данных и таблицы

База данных представляет собой структурированное хранилище сведений, включающее из взаимосвязанных таблиц. Каждая таблица имеет данные об определённой сущности: заказчиках, товарах, покупках или операциях. Организация базы формируется с учётом коммерческих требований и специфики предметной сферы.

Таблица складывается из записей и столбцов, повторяя компьютерную таблицу. Столбцы задают атрибуты объектов и называются полями. Строки включают конкретные записи с данными об отдельных элементах объекта. Каждое поле обладает заданный тип данных: численный, текстовый, дата или логический.

Главный ключ однозначно выделяет каждую запись в таблице. Обычно первичным ключом является цифровое поле с индивидуальными величинами. Вторичные ключи формируют соединения между таблицами и обеспечивают согласованность данных в базе.

Главные части структуры таблицы охватывают:

  • Название таблицы, описывающее хранимую объект
  • Перечень полей с обозначением форматов данных
  • Правила для отслеживания достоверности вводимой данных
  • Индексы для ускорения нахождения записей

Нормализация базы данных исключает дублирование сведений и распределяет данные по категориальным таблицам. Процедура нормализации подчиняется конкретным стандартам, именуемым нормальными формами. Грамотная архитектура адмирал х упрощает сопровождение и увеличивает быстродействие системы.

План базы данных наглядно показывает таблицы и соединения между ними. Графики помогают постичь принцип построения информации и разработать продуктивную архитектуру. Взаимодействие с admiral x требует знания принципов построения реляционных структур данных.

Ключевые инструкции для взаимодействия с сведениями

SELECT выбирает данные из таблиц базы данных. Оператор обеспечивает возможность определить требуемые поля и параметры отбора строк. Инструкция выдаёт результат в форме набора строк, удовлетворяющих параметрам инструкции.

INSERT создаёт свежие строки в таблицу. Оператор требует обозначения имени таблицы и величин для заполнения полей. Можно добавить одну строку или несколько строк за одну команду. Система проверяет согласованность информации форматам полей перед добавлением.

UPDATE модифицирует наличествующие элементы в таблице. Оператор обеспечивает возможность изменить параметры единственного или множества полей. Критерий WHERE определяет, какие строки подлежат обновлению. Без определения параметра оператор скорректирует все строки в таблице.

DELETE устраняет элементы из таблицы по установленному критерию. Инструкция окончательно стирает сведения, поэтому требует аккуратного употребления. Критерий WHERE задаёт, какие строки требуется удалить.

CREATE TABLE генерирует свежую таблицу с указанной структурой полей. Оператор определяет названия колонок, виды данных и правила. DROP TABLE окончательно устраняет таблицу вместе со всем контентом. Изучение admiral-x развивает фундаментальные компетенции контроля данными в реляционных механизмах содержания.

Отбор, сортировка и классификация данных

Параметр WHERE отбирает строки по установленным условиям. Команда позволяет выбрать элементы, удовлетворяющие установленным параметрам полей. Можно эксплуатировать команды сравнения и булевы операции AND, OR, NOT для составления сложных критериев. Выборка уменьшает количество получаемых данных.

ORDER BY сортирует результаты выборки по единственному или нескольким колонкам. Оператор поддерживает сортировку по росту и убыванию величин. Сортировка данных упрощает анализ данных и обнаружение необходимых значений.

GROUP BY объединяет строки с совпадающими величинами в определённых колонках. Консолидация задействуется совместно с агрегатными методами для расчёта общих метрик. Функции COUNT, SUM, AVG, MIN и MAX вычисляют количество записей, итоги, средние параметры, минимальные значения и максимумы.

HAVING фильтрует данные после группировки данных. Параметр задействуется к суммированным параметрам и даёт возможность выбрать группы, удовлетворяющие определённым условиям по рассчитанным показателям.

Инструкции LIKE и IN увеличивают способности выборки записей. LIKE выполняет поиск по шаблону с подстановочными элементами. IN анализирует вхождение параметра в набор альтернатив. Верное применение адмирал х повышает эффективность исследовательских команд.

Как объединяются информация из отличающихся таблиц

JOIN объединяет данные из ряда таблиц на основе отношений между ними. Операция обеспечивает возможность получить сведения, размещённую по разным таблицам, в единственном результирующем наборе. Связь формируется через общие поля, как правило первичный и вторичный ключи.

INNER JOIN предоставляет только те элементы, для которых обнаружены пересечения в двух таблицах. Записи без соответствия устраняются из ответа. Подобный вид соединения используется, когда нужны данные, присутствующие синхронно в связанных таблицах.

LEFT JOIN содержит все записи из левой таблицы и соответствующие записи из правой. Если соответствие отсутствует, колонки правой таблицы наполняются значениями NULL. Команда применяется для получения всего перечня строк из ведущей таблицы.

RIGHT JOIN функционирует противоположным способом, оставляя все записи правой таблицы. FULL OUTER JOIN предоставляет все записи из двух таблиц, наполняя отсутствующие значения NULL.

CROSS JOIN генерирует декартово комбинацию таблиц, соединяя каждую строку первой таблицы с каждой элементом второй. Подзапросы позволяют применять итог одного инструкции внутри другого. Изучение admiral x и осознание механизмов связывания таблиц увеличивает варианты работы с admiral-x в составных базах данных.

Характерные вопросы, которые решают с помощью SQL

Формирование отчётов представляет немалую долю работы с базами данных. Аналитики извлекают сведения о продажах, заказчиках и денежных параметрах за конкретные отрезки. Запросы консолидируют сведения и группируют итоги по классам для демонстрации руководству.

Поиск повторов содействует поддерживать достоверность информации в системе. Инструкции выявляют повторяющиеся записи по основным полям: email, телефон или идентификационный номер. Нахождение повторов обеспечивает возможность упорядочить базу и избежать неточности.

Передача информации между структурами нуждается выгрузки сведений из одной базы и загрузки в другую. SQL обеспечивает выгрузку записей в нужном формате и импорт данных с трансформацией организации.

Вычисление аналитических показателей осуществляется через агрегатные операции и консолидацию сведений. Эксперты определяют средний чек покупателя, конверсию воронки сделок и динамику роста клиентской базы.

Администрирование полномочиями доступа ограничивает варианты клиентов по взаимодействия с информацией. Операторы назначают разрешения на просмотр, изменение и устранение данных для различных ролей. Реальное задействование адмирал х включает большой набор вопросов от аналитики до обслуживания структур.

Неточности, которых стоит предотвращать в старте работы

Отсутствие условия WHERE при корректировке или стирании записей ведёт к корректировке всех строк в таблице. Неопытные пропускают задать условие фильтрации и непреднамеренно корректируют данные, которые обязаны остаться неизменными. Перед выполнением команд UPDATE и DELETE нужно проконтролировать условие выборки.

Игнорирование индексов тормозит выполнение запросов к объёмным таблицам. Поиск без индексов вынуждает систему просматривать все записи поочерёдно. Построение индексов для регулярно задействуемых столбцов ускоряет процедуры отбора данных в десятки раз.

Распространённые промахи новичков специалистов включают:

  • Задействование SELECT * взамен указания требуемых полей, что повышает нагрузку на систему
  • Отсутствие резервного бэкапа перед массовыми модификациями данных
  • Сохранение паролей и конфиденциальной сведений в незащищённом формате
  • Игнорирование правил согласованности при создании таблиц

Некорректное использование видов данных ведёт к избыточному использованию дискового пространства. Выбор текстового поля большого объёма для хранения небольших значений нецелесообразен. Каждый вид данных содержит оптимальную зону применения и условия.

Игнорирование транзакциями при реализации соединённых команд нарушает целостность информации. Если одна из команд завершается сбоем, предыдущие изменения сохраняются в базе. Транзакции обеспечивают атомарность выполнения набора команд.

Дублирование команд без понимания структуры деятельности создаёт трудности при изменении программы. Изучение admiral-x нуждается сознательного подхода и исследования итогов исполнения команд.

Categories:

Leave a Reply

Your email address will not be published. Required fields are marked *